Samsung Galaxy Note II will be released at August 29th, before a week, in China, the Galaxy Note II knock-off is unveiled, it come from China phone comany, ZOPO, a new brand since 2012. The ZOPO ZP900 Leader has similar appearance like Samsung Galaxy S III, but it is bigger, a 5.3-inch screen as same as Samsung Galaxy Note. The screen is QHD TFT LCD with 960*540 display resolution, but is not good as original Samsung Galaxy Note.

ZOPO ZP900 Leader equiped the latest generation MediaTek dual-core MT6577 processor, the chip run 1GHz frequency, with the PowerVR SGX 531+ GPU and 1GB RAM, this phone can run any apps and games smoothly, even some big 3D games. ZOPO ZP900 Leader intalled Android 4.0.4 OS, as the offical promise, it will upgrade to Android 4.1 Jelly Bean in the future, I hope it will not make us wait too long.
